Subject: New Subscription Tier — Briefing Before Launch

Team,

We launch the Meridian Plus tier on the first of next month. It sits between Standard and Enterprise, priced at a 40% premium over Standard, bundling the Skyloft analytics module and priority support. Branch managers: train front-line staff this week, update signage, and do not discount below list during the launch window. Pilot results from the Greywick branch were strong — 11% upgrade rate. The commercial intent behind this tier is summarised in the note below.

board note of yahig-bafog: Zorvanek Partners plans to lower the Jorox list price by 61.2 percent in October. The pricing group signed off on a budget of $141.0 million for Project Gormir. The renewal with Olidorax Group closes at $453.7 million a year, 11.6 percent below the last contract. Project Casok slips by six weeks because of the tooling delay.

Restock planner (Snackrow) failing to connect since last night's deploy. Workers throw timeout errors on startup; planner UI shows stale inventory. Cause: the deploy rotated the pooler host but the workers still read the old value from the env file. Fix: update the env, restart the worker set, confirm pool stats recover. Documenting here so future maintainers don't re-debug this. The corrected value for the worker env is below.

primary connection of hawep-bafop = mysql://fraath_svc:ChpzvsovNZZiRt@db-b061.paliqdata.local:5432/lamvan

Ticket: Config drift on the Veldrane template renderer. The staging nodes render partials roughly 40% slower than production, and we traced it to cache settings that diverged after the Quillmark 3.2 rollout. Before we cut the release, please verify each node against the canonical set. For reference, the intended configuration as deployed to production is as follows.

config for yahof-tajop:
zorath:
  pin: 7493
  metrics_host: metrics.zorath.tolvaqsys.internal
  tenant: praiel
  seal: seal_fd9cd4f1

// Watchdog setup for the Quillhaven kiosk app, per discussion at eng sync.
// The watchdog pings the render loop every 5 seconds; three consecutive
// misses trigger a soft restart of the UI process, while a full device
// reboot requires ten misses plus a failed health probe. All restart
// events are reported to the Ospry telemetry collector so we can track
// flaky units in the Dunmoor pilot fleet. The reporter client below
// authenticates with the following key.

app token of haweg-kawef = qvz2-4g